介紹 Producer:消息的生產者(發送消息的程序)。 Queue:消息隊列,理解為一個容器,生產者向它發送消息,它把消息存儲,等待消費者消費。 Consumer:消息的消費者(接收消息的程序)。 由圖所示,簡單隊列模式,一個生產者,經過一個隊列,對應一個 ...
介紹 Producer:消息的生產者 發送消息的程序 。 Queue:消息隊列,理解為一個容器,生產者向它發送消息,它把消息存儲,等待消費者消費。 Consumer:消息的消費者 接收消息的程序 。 此處我們假設 Consumer Consumer Consumer 分別為完成任務速度不一樣快的消費者,這會引出此模式的一個重點問題。 如何理解: 工作模式由圖可以看出,就是在簡單隊列模式的基礎上, ...
2021-06-21 17:46 0 278 推薦指數:
介紹 Producer:消息的生產者(發送消息的程序)。 Queue:消息隊列,理解為一個容器,生產者向它發送消息,它把消息存儲,等待消費者消費。 Consumer:消息的消費者(接收消息的程序)。 由圖所示,簡單隊列模式,一個生產者,經過一個隊列,對應一個 ...
Routing模式則可以指定具體的接收隊列。 1、在服務類中,編寫路由模式消息的接收代碼 2、在測試類中添加發送消息的代碼,在函數中指定接收的消息隊列。 3、完成測試 通配符模式 路由模式需要指定接收隊列的名稱,而統配模式可以認為是路由模式 ...
a的 //隊列持久化和消息持久化和公平調度 如果你沒有特意告訴RabbitMQ,那么在它退出或者崩潰的時候,將 ...
生產者:推送消息方,主要負責給用戶推送消息。(ActiveMQ接口) 消費者:接收消息方,主要查看推送過來的消息。(用戶) ActiveMQ安裝非常簡單,在此我就不發了,安裝完ActiveMQ后,進入網址 http://localhost:8161/admin/ ,登錄管理后台,默認 ...
前言:如果你對rabbitmq基本概念都不懂,可以移步此篇博文查閱消息隊列RabbitMQ 一、單發單收 二、工作隊列Work Queue 三、發布/訂閱 Publish/Subscribe 四、路由Routing 五、Topic類型的exchange 六、rabbitmq部分封裝代碼 ...
RabbitMQ 默認采用輪詢的方式分發消息,當一個消息需要有多個消費者都消費時,需要創建多個隊列實現,示例如下: 啟動兩個端口不同的項目:執行 sendSimpleMessage 方法,查看控制台輸出: 端口 8080 控制台: 端口 8081 控制台: 可以看到兩個 ...
目的: 消息如何保證100%的投遞 冪等性概念 Confirm確認消息 Return返回消息 自定義消費者 前言: 想必知道消息中間件RabbitMQ的小伙伴,對於引入中間件的好處可以起到抗高並發,削峰,業務解耦的作用並不陌生。 康康簡單流程圖了解一下。詳情了解 ...
消息模式實例 視頻教程:https://ke.qq.com/course/304104 編寫代碼前,最好先添加好用戶並設置virtual hosts 一、簡單模式 1.導入jar包 2.創建連接 3.消費者 二、工作模式 1. ...